Why Steel?

First things first, why steel? Well, steel is one of the strongest materials out there. It’s durable, resistant to wear and tear, and can withstand harsh weather conditions. But what makes it stand out for energy efficiency?

  • Insulation Properties: Modern steel doors are designed with thermal breaks, which are barriers that reduce heat transfer. This means they keep the cold out in winter and the heat out in summer.
  • Longevity: Steel doors don’t warp, crack, or rot like other materials. This means they maintain their energy-efficient properties for years.
  • Eco-Friendly: Steel is recyclable, making it a sustainable choice for environmentally conscious homeowners.

Types of Steel Specialty Doors

Now, let’s talk about the different types of steel specialty doors. Each type has its own unique features and benefits, so let’s dive in.

1. Bi-Fold Doors

Bi-fold doors are a fantastic option if you want to create a seamless connection between your indoor and outdoor spaces. They consist of multiple panels that fold and stack to one or both sides, opening up a wide space.

  • Energy Efficiency: High-quality bi-fold doors come with double or triple glazing, which helps in reducing heat loss. The tight seals ensure there are no drafts, keeping your home comfortable year-round.
  • Space-Saving: Since they fold instead of swinging out, they’re perfect for smaller spaces where traditional doors might not work.
  • Aesthetic Appeal: They offer a modern, sleek look and allow plenty of natural light to flood your home.

2. Pivot Doors

Pivot doors are all about making a statement. Unlike traditional doors that hinge on the side, pivot doors rotate on a central axis, giving them a unique and dramatic look.

  • Energy Efficiency: Steel pivot doors are often paired with high-performance glass and insulation materials, making them excellent for maintaining indoor temperatures.
  • Durability: The pivot mechanism is robust and can support larger, heavier doors without sagging over time.
  • Customization: You can go big with these doors—think floor-to-ceiling designs that become the focal point of your home.

3. Swing Doors

Swing doors are the classic choice, but when made from steel, they offer a modern twist. They can swing inward or outward, depending on your preference and space requirements.

  • Energy Efficiency: Steel swing doors are designed with tight seals and insulated cores, ensuring minimal heat transfer.
  • Versatility: They work well in almost any setting, from front entrances to interior rooms.
  • Security: Steel is naturally strong, making these doors a secure option for your home.

What Makes These Doors Energy-Efficient?

You might be wondering, what exactly makes these steel specialty doors energy-efficient? Here’s the lowdown:

  • Insulated Cores: Many steel doors have polyurethane or other insulating materials in their cores, which act as a barrier to heat transfer.
  • Double or Triple Glazing: The glass used in these doors often has multiple layers with gas fills in between, reducing heat loss and noise.
  • Weather Stripping: High-quality weather stripping around the edges ensures there are no gaps for air to leak through.
  • Thermal Breaks: As mentioned earlier, thermal breaks in steel frames prevent heat from escaping, making the doors more efficient.

Things to Consider Before Buying

Before you jump in and buy steel specialty doors, here are a few things to keep in mind:

  • Budget: While steel doors are durable and energy-efficient, they can be more expensive upfront. However, the long-term savings on energy bills often make up for the initial cost.
  • Installation: Proper installation is key to ensuring your doors are energy-efficient. Make sure to work with a reputable company that knows what they’re doing.
  • Maintenance: Steel doors are low-maintenance, but they do need occasional cleaning and touch-ups to keep them looking their best.
